ORAVET Dental Chews for Large Dogs combine clinically proven plaque and tartar reduction with the unique oral care ingredient delmopinol, forming a protective barrier against bacteria that cause bad breath. Designed for dogs over 50 lbs, these poultry-flavored, vet-recommended chews promote daily oral hygiene with a convenient 14-count pack, making professional-level dental care easy and enjoyable.

Amazing - cleaned our rescue's teeth within a week
I felt compelled to write this review. We just got (2.5 weeks ago) a rescue who was a stray. His teeth had what looked to me like weird gray mounds at the back of the molars. He would not let us brush his teeth or come close to putting anything in his mouth. At first we tried the regular, hard teeth cleaning chews. He liked them fine, but those seemed to just be a fun chew for him. We then decided to splurge on the OraVet Chews, which, granted, were quite expensive, but we were hoping to at least stall the progression of dental issues that he appeared to have. Our dog loved them, and treats them like a high value treat. They appear to be semi-soft when he bites down, so his teeth sink into the chew (as opposed to the more traditional, very hard tooth chews that just seem to crumble and are consumed quite quickly). Within a week of starting these we noticed that his teeth appeared whiter, and we could no longer find the gray at the back of his mouth. His breath also improved greatly. I would highly recommend this (at least to try) to anyone, I cannot believe that these chews were able to do this in just under a week.

Works like no other we tried! And our dogs love them!
A Miracle for Our Rescue Pup! (Plus a great money-saving hack) These are by far the best dental chews we have ever found. I’ve tried several other brands, but none work like these do. We adopted a rescue Pomeranian who was in terrible shape when she arrived—she wasn’t eating and was so weak she was literally falling over. Her breath was incredibly foul, making the whole house smell like a dead animal. When I checked her mouth, she had massive plaque buildup and dark, fire-red gums. It was heartbreakingly clear she was in severe pain. While waiting two weeks for her vet appointment, we got her on some pain/inflammation management and started giving her these chews. The turnaround was miraculous. Within just a few days, she began drinking, eating, and gaining her energy back. When we finally saw the vet, he was so impressed with her progress that he suggested we hold off on a stressful dental procedure for now, as he didn't want to traumatize her any further after everything she'd been through. Fast forward to today: her breath no longer smells, and her teeth look so much better but are still a work in progress. She still has more progress to go, but they are definitely so much better! She is eating normally and chewing on regular things like a normal, happy dog now. She has done a complete 180, and I credit these chews immensely. Money-saving tip for multi-dog homes: I have three Pomeranians, so I buy the large dog size bars and cut each one into 6 small pieces. Each dog gets one small piece in the morning and one in the evening. It’s an amazing hack that really helps save money when you have multiple small pups in the house! I highly recommend these.

My dog is happy and so am I
Our vet gave us a few of these to try at our last visit and I was skeptical. We all know of the other big-name brand that doesn’t actually help their teeth. Our pup was a rescue that had some built up plaque, I wish we had before photos. A handful of her teeth were brown/yellow tinged, and her breath wasn’t great (smelled fishy). The vet said she didn’t need to get her teeth professionally cleaned yet to my surprise and to try these bones. No joke, she had one bone, and visitors commented on how much better her breath was than a few days before. I knelt on the ground in front of her face, and yup no more fishy breath. Now after a few weeks of getting these bones about every other day her teeth and breath are much better. Her breath will still stink on occasion since we don’t give these every day, but it’s nowhere near as bad as it used to be. A lot of her built up plaque is completely gone. I’m so impressed. She also seems to like the flavor (she’s so antsy when I pull the bag out). They don’t smell like much, definitely not stinky. They are softer so they don’t last super long (a few mins). Either way, so far we both love them and recommend them to anyone with similar issues!

A good alternative to rawhide chews
I have several dogs. All have lousy teeth but their chewing preferences are different. For some I use the enzymatic dental chews, for one I use Greenies, and for my most special, picky girl, I use these Oravet chews. She loves the taste and the challenge of chomping down on this hard little bar that turns sticky and cleans some of the buildup off her teeth. Nothing beats an actual dental cleaning at a vet and I don't think these clean as well as the enzymatic rawhide chews, but they do well enough for my old picky girl who likes less and less as she gets older.
